How Far From Acorn Acres to ...

We spend a lot of time looking through Gazetteers that were published in the late 1800's and early 1900's. Many of the Gazetteers include the distance from a community such as Acorn Acres to various places of note, such as the White House.

With a nod to our favorite Gazetteers, the straight-line distance beginning in Acorn Acres and extending to:

  • Waukegan, which is the Seat of Lake County, lies 16 miles [25.7 km]<1> to the northeast. If you could walk a straight line from Acorn Acres to Waukegan, with an average speed<3> of 2.2 miles [3.5 km] per hour, it would take most of a day to make the trip. A horse and buggy averaging 3.2 miles [5.1 km] per hour would take five to six hours.
  • Springfield, which is the State Capital of Illinois, lies 186 miles [299.3 km] to the south southwest (SSW). Driving, with an average speed of 63 miles [101.4 km] per hour, would take a little over three hours, a buggy would take 8 days and walking would take 11 days.
  • The White House (Washington, DC) is 623 miles [1,002.6 km] to the east southeast (ESE). Driving would take just over a day, a buggy would take 25 days and walking would take 36 days.

<1>Our distances are not driving distances, but are calculated as a 'straight-line' (or point-to-point) distance. A straight line distance ignores things like rivers, canyons, lakes, et cetera - it's truly a line drawn from Point A (ie- Acorn Acres) to Point B. In other words: 'As the crow flies'.

<4>The shortest line can be visualized by stretching a string on a Globe from Point A to Point B - this is known as a Great Circle Route. Where you might expect the shortest route from Acorn Acres to the Middle East to be East and South, the Great Circle Route actually lies to the North and East.Our distance measurements begin at a specific point in Acorn Acres.
